Mechanical properties


The yield point σ s/MPa (no less) than in steel different thickness or diameter/mm | ≤ 16:235
The yield point σ s/MPa (no less) than in steel different thickness or diameter/mm | > 16 ~ 40:225
The yield point σ s/MPa (no less) than in steel different thickness or diameter/mm | > 40 to 60:215
The yield point σ s/MPa (no less) than in steel different thickness or diameter/mm | > 60 ~ 100:205
The yield point σ s/MPa (no less) than in steel different thickness or diameter/mm | > 100 ~ 150:195
The yield point σ s/MPa (no less) than in steel different thickness or diameter/mm | > 150:185

Tensile strength σ b/MPa: 375 ~ 450
Elongation δ 5 / (%) (no less) than in steel different thickness or diameter/mm | ≤ 16:26
Elongation δ 5 / (%) (no less) than in steel different thickness or diameter/mm | > 16 ~ 40:25
Elongation δ 5 / (%) (no less) than in steel different thickness or diameter/mm | > 40 to 60:24
Elongation δ 5 / (%) (no less) than in steel different thickness or diameter/mm | > 60 ~ 100:23
Elongation δ 5 / (%) (no less) than in steel different thickness or diameter/mm | > 100 ~ 150:22
Elongation δ 5 / (%) (no less) than in steel different thickness or diameter/mm | > 150:21
Impact test (1) | temperature / ℃ : 0
Impact test (1) | impact absorption power AKV/J: 27 frequency

The cold bending property

Sample direction: horizontal
180 ° of cold bending test b = 2 a different thickness or in steel diameter/mm | than 60: d = 1.5 a
180 ° of cold bending test b = 2 a different thickness or in steel diameter/mm | > 60 ~ 100: d = 2.5 a
180 ° of cold bending test b = 2 a different thickness or in steel diameter/mm | > 100 ~ 200: d = 3 a
